Cool Nature Park in Tiel opened


The Cool Nature park in the Dutch city of Tiel opened on 16 June 2013.This former land fill has been transformed into a park where children can play and learn about the effects of climate change. The location, hidden in the corner of the river Waal and the Amsterdam-Rhine channel, has been a forgotten area for a long time. After decontamination of the landfill and based on a new participatory design, the park now forms a green prolongation of the housing area. Due to its height, the park offers spectacular views on the river Waal and, on warm days, people can benefit from the cool breeze.

The hospital in Tiel is now greener and cooler, too. A beautiful green roof was realised as part of the Future Cities project. Apart from its cooling effects this roof offers other particular benefits: several departments overlook the green roof and patients, for instance from the dialysis department, highly appreciate their improved view. One of the staff members had a great addition: Three beehives were placed on the roof, improving the biodiversity and liveliness of the roof.
